What is the NACA Program Processes for selecting a home?

  • A beneficial fifteen otherwise 29-year years,
  • Below-field, repaired interest levels,
  • No expected deposit,
  • Zero mortgage insurance coverage (PMI),
  • No settlement costs. The lender talks about the expenses of your own appraisal, title, and any other charges.

Concurrently, a great NACA new member could possibly get pick down the loan’s interest rate to help you reduce their month-to-month homeloan payment then. Homebuyers are able to use grant money and other financial assistance to assist find the household.

Each step one% of the mortgage really worth paid initial buys down .25% of great interest with the an effective fifteen-season label mortgage. Getting a thirty-seasons title, for buy now pay later sites each 1.5% of loan value decreases the price by .25%. Such as for example, an additional $1,000 reduced in the closure to your an effective $100,000 financing perform decrease the speed off a great fifteen-seasons home loan off step three.00% so you can 2.75%. Playing with home financing percentage calculator, you could potentially determine your down price manage reduce the month-to-month commission away from $691 to help you $675 and cut $2,154 in appeal across the lifetime of the mortgage.

Exactly like conforming mortgage loans, NACA establishes that loan maximum otherwise restriction buy costs. Higher-charged areas, instance Nyc and you can Boston, accommodate a top purchase prices.

If you are considering to get property with NACA, it is better for connecting along with your local workplace and you may talk about the time of buy. The latest qualification processes are lengthy, and you can NACA estimates it might take three to six days to help you getting pre-eligible for home financing. After you discovered approval and acquire a property to buy, NACA says that it takes an average of 21 weeks so you’re able to romantic.

All NACA program users have to sit-in a great homebuyer working area. After this working area, members will receive a NACA ID count. If you wish to carry on with the program, you’ll want to sign up to your NACA portal with this ID and you can publish the questioned files.

Consumption concept and you will financial counseling

Immediately following uploading your financial recommendations, you could schedule an use training to get monetary guidance using NACA. Now, the latest counselor will help you would and you may comment a family funds. To one another, might determine what tips just take in advance of are NACA-licensed. Counselors may talk about the constant financial commitment needed seriously to pick a home. They’re able to help put expectations in the coming can cost you such as for example resources, assets taxes, homeowners insurance, HOA fees, domestic fixes, and you will repairs.

Homebuyers need help save into price of a property assessment and you may a good pre-payment for assets insurance rates and you may taxation. Users may also conserve an extra set-aside for can cost you including utility places that then let change into homeownership. They have to including save yourself the difference between the long term requested mortgage percentage and latest rental payment.

NACA Certification

NACA Qualification means financial prequalification. When you yourself have removed the steps needed in order to become NACA licensed, you’ll determine a reasonable mortgage repayment in order to put a house-to shop for finances. It amount tend to usually not surpass 33% of the gross month-to-month income but may feel large much more high priced property markets. The loan percentage with your extra monthly loans costs never surpass forty% of the gross monthly money.
